Transaction 4101ce6a502ab1a81f75e3305f1e59d0579e2475c8669870b7bf1570eb1c6c3a

2 Input
1 Outputs
  • 4101ce6a502ab1a81f75e3305f1e59d0579e2475c8669870b7bf1570eb1c6c3a:0
  • value  3160136
    address  3MhuMrjGZ8bTjZ1SdYBwSVmoiYMnEY46xq